DAY 2: LONDON - BUCKINGHAM PALACE, WESTMINSTER ABBEY, LONDON EYE
After breakfast, start the day with a visit to Buckingham Palace, the iconic residence of the British monarch. The place to visit coincides with the Changing of the Guard ceremony, you can witness this traditional and colourful display. Next, head to Westminster Abbey, a historic church known for its stunning Gothic architecture and significance in British history, including royal coronations and burials. In the afternoon, make your way to the London Eye, a giant Ferris wheel on the South Bank of the Thames, offering breath-taking views of London’s landmarks and skyline. The ride provides a unique vantage point to appreciate the city’s layout and major attractions. Overnight stay at Hotel.

DAY 3: LONDON - BRITISH MUSEUM, COVENT GARDEN, SOHO
After breakfast, the day is dedicated to the British Museum, renowned for its extensive collection of art and artefacts from around the globe. Key exhibits include the Rosetta stone and the Elgin Marbles. After your museum visit, head to Covent Garden, known for its lively market atmosphere, street performers, and a wide range of shops and eateries. Spend some time exploring this vibrant area and perhaps enjoy lunch at one of the local cafes. In the evening, venture into Soho, a bustling district famous for its nightlife. Discover a variety of restaurants, bars, and entertainment venues, or catch a show at one of the nearby theatres. Overnight stay at Hotel.

DAY 5: OXFORD TO STRATFORD-UPON-AVON - VISIT SHAKESPEARE’S BIRTHPLACE
After breakfast, the Journey start from Oxford to Stratford-upon-Avon, the birthplace of William Shakespeare. Begin your exploration at Shakespeare’s Birthplace, a well-preserved house that provides insight into the life and early years of the famous playwright. In addition to the birthplace, visit other Shakespearean sites, including Anne Hathaway’s Cottage, the charming home of Shakespeare’s wife, and the Royal Shakespeare Theatre, where you can learn more about the Bard’s influence on theatre. Stratford-upon-Avon offers a picturesque setting and rich literary history, making it a perfect destination for fans of Shakespeare. Overnight stay at Hotel.

DAY 6: STRATFORD-UPON-AVON TO BATH - EXPLORE ROMAN BATHS AND GEORGIAN ARCHITECTURE
After breakfast, Travel from Stratford-upon-Avon to Bath, a city renowned for its Roman Baths and Georgian architecture. Spend the morning exploring the Roman Baths, an ancient spa complex that includes well-preserved baths, a temple, and artefacts from Roman Britain. Afterward, wander through Bath’s Georgian streets, admiring the elegant architecture of landmarks such as the Royal Crescent and the Circus. Bath’s historic charm and architectural beauty make it a delightful city to explore on foot, with opportunities to visit museums, shops, and charming cafes. Overnight stay at Hotel.

DAY 7: BATH TO EDINBURGH - EXPLORE EDINBURGH CASTLE, ROYAL MILE
After breakfast, take early a train from Bath to Edinburgh, Scotland’s capital. Upon arrival, visit Edinburgh Castle, a historic fortress perched on Castle Rock offering stunning views of the city. The castle houses the Crown Jewels of Scotland and the Stone of Destiny, used in the coronation of Scottish monarchs. After exploring the castle, stroll down the Royal Mile, a historic street in Edinburgh’s Old Town. The Royal Mile is lined with shops, restaurants, and historic sites, including St Giles’ Cathedral. Enjoy the vibrant atmosphere of the area and immerse yourself in the city’s rich history and culture. Overnight stay at Hotel.
